冷环渊的全栈工程师历程

70 篇文章
5.4K 次阅读
14 人订阅

全部文章

冷环渊

Netty原理:pipeline

handler只负责处理自身的业务逻辑,对通道而言,它是无状态的。通道的信息会保存到handlerContext处理器上下文中,它是连接pipeline和han...

1010
冷环渊

Netty原理:ChannelHandler

入站和出站: 从服务端的角度,数据从客户端发送到服务端,称之为入站,当数据处理完成返回给客户端,称之为出站。是相对的概念。

2020
冷环渊

Netty原理:Channel

channel是通讯的载体,对应通讯的一端,在BIO中对应Socket,NIO中对应SocketChannel,Netty中对应NioSocketChannel...

2620
冷环渊

Netty原理:ByteBuf对Nio bytebuffer做了什么导致效率提升?

A 长度固定,无法动态的扩容和缩容,缺乏灵活性 B 使用一个position记录读写的索引位置,在读写模式切换时需手动调用flip方法,增加了使用的复杂度。 ...

6920
冷环渊

Netty应用:快速了解http各版本的特性 HttpServer的小demo

示例: text/html 、 image/png 、 application/pdf 、 video/mp4

4020
冷环渊

MySQL技术大全读书笔记:MySQL数据类型【定点数类型】

在 MySQL 中 只有一种那就是: DECIMAL(M,D), 其中 M被称为 精度 数据的总位数,D被称为 标度 代表数据的小数部分站的位数 定点数 在...

1410
冷环渊

Netty: WebSocket应用,代码demo

协议标识符 http://127.0.0.1:8080 ws://127.0.0.1:7777

5630
冷环渊

基于NIO的多客户端群聊

只需要创建两个类,将客户端和服务端的代码放入IDE就可以启动代码了,小冷保证开箱即用哦~ 客户端想要多开的话,打开这个选项就可以开很多个客户端程序了

8430
冷环渊

Netty:NIO buffer 原理(附 示例代码)

Java:NIO buffer 原理理解 NIO 是同步,非阻塞 NIO 和 BIO 最大不同在于 BIO是面向流的 NIO是面向块(缓冲区)的 NI...

7240
冷环渊

Netty: NIO Selector选择器(C/S demo详细注释与源码)

三个元素: Selector选择器、SelectableChannel可选择的通道、SelectionKey选择键

3730
冷环渊

SpringMVC:认识MVC了解URL映射到页面文件全过程

什么是MVC??? 首先什么是mvc?其实在javaweb的时候我们就了解过有关mvc这种开发模式 mvc是一种软件设计规范,是一种架构模式 它是业务逻辑...

5710
冷环渊

Spring Aop:前瞻之代理模式

每一个动态代理类的调用处理程序都必须实现InvocationHandler接口 分别介绍参数 proxy: 代理类代理的真实代理对象com.sun.prox...

5530
冷环渊

SpringMVC:文件上传和下载

一旦设置了enctype为multipart/form-data,浏览器即会采用二进制流的方式来处理表单数据,而对于文件上传的处理则涉及在服务器端解析原始的HT...

3620
冷环渊

Netty高性能网络通信:NIO

BIO - BlockingIO 同步阻塞 NIO - New IO / Non-Blocking IO 同步非阻塞 AIO - Asynchronous ...

6420
冷环渊

springboot中的常用任务

比如:前端请求了一些耗时任务,一时间处理不完一直转圈圈的不到响应,体验就会十分的不好。 我们需要将收到请求在处理的结果返回给前端,处理的过程开辟线程执行,不影...

7020
冷环渊

Docker:十五分钟快速了解Docker快速部署nginx

开发 和 运维 问题:在我的电脑上可以运行,版本更新,导致服务不可用!对于运维来说,考验十分的大

8340
冷环渊

编写自己的Tomcat docker镜像

dockerfile是面向开发的,我i们以后需要发布项目,做镜像,就需要编写dockerfile文件,这个文件十分简单。

5930
冷环渊

Docker:打包微服务项目成docker镜像

7020
冷环渊

docker:了解docker网络和自定义docker网卡

所有容器不指定网络的情况下,都是docker0路由的,doucker会给我们的容器分配一个默认的可用IP

4510
冷环渊

SpringCloud Alibaba Nacos服务注册和配置中心

nacos (Nacos:Dynamic Naming and Configuration Service) 一个更易于构建云原生应用的动态服务发 现,配置管...

8310

扫码关注云+社区

领取腾讯云代金券